And even a flawless PR70 example can be purchased for around $34.The Washington quarter Sacajawea dollar mule was first discovered in May 2000 when Frank Wallis from Arkansas discovered one while searching rolls of one-dollar coins. Since then, 15 examples have been found and verified as authentic. Get the value, history, pictures, and more from APMEX.Here’s how much this coin is worth: A circulated (worn) specimen of the 1985-D quarter is usually worth face value of 25 cents. A 1985-D quarter in uncirculated condition is generally worth $1 to $3. The most valuable 1985-D quarter was graded Mint State-67 by Professional Coin Grading Service and sold for $1,680 in a 2013 auction.
